Young Californians seek financial stability. Living in a state that is poised to become the fourth largest economy in the world with a legislature approved $300 billion budget for FY2023 and a $97 billion surplus, young adults are facing a cost-of-living crisis that breaks through housing, higher education, and health care affordability. To understand the complex needs that exist underneath the cost-of-living umbrella, we engaged young adults across California in discussions about the most pressing issues they and their peers face. The following recommendations were developed with our roundtable discussions at the forefront, reflecting the most emphasized needs. Developing our policy agenda with young adults at the center of our process has culminated in a set of policy goals that are couched within our values of young adult power, equity, community, collaboration, and bold ideas at the intersection of higher education, health care, and workforce and finance.
